To convert 2 pints to quarts, we know that 1 quart is equal to 2 pints. Therefore, 2 pints is equivalent to 1 quart. Adding this to the initial 3 quarts gives a total of 4 quarts. So, 3 quarts + 2 pints = 4 quarts.
